Leviat, a CRH company, is a global leader in insulating, lifting, anchoring, and connecting technology for the construction industry. Leviat's engineered products and innovative construction solutions are used in a variety of market segments from residential to infrastructure, enabling users to build better, stronger, safer, and faster. The company employs nearly 3,000 people at 60 locations globally. Leviat's suite of trusted product brands include Meadow Burke, Halfen, and Thermomass.
Job Summary
The Robotic Process Engineer will be part of the core team executing best practices and core competencies across multiple sites. The team's primary responsibility will be for the development and implementation of automation systems across all sites. The Robotic Process Engineer must have strong backgrounds in mechanical and electrical industrial technical support. This individual must be the go-to team member for diagnostics and troubleshooting of issues in the cells. Responsible from the initial stages of brainstorming and conceptualizing solutions, through all design stages, project management, fabrication, assembly, installation and support of ground up implementations and retrofits.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
Ground up development, design, and debug of automation layouts, tooling and fixturing
Responsible for performance reliability in the electrical and mechanical designs of core team automation cells and retrofits.
Core team member who troubleshoots and repairs automation implementation projects
Communicates and coordinates with all sites maintenance personnel to provide technical expertise and support on the full range of maintenance projects and programs to reduce maintenance costs, avoid costly downtime, and increase equipment utilization.
Analyzes and defines machinery and equipment problems to improve quality, productivity, cost reductions, and repair of damaged equipment
Each core team member has a special function within the core team and is also responsible for project management of individual projects across multiple sites
Re-designs, re-engineers and/or retrofits automation, machinery and equipment
Studies machinery requirements, maintenance manuals and maintenance procedures to design and establish preventative maintenance programs to increase equipment up-time
Coordinates multi-site predictive and preventative maintenance activities and ensures all maintenance work is satisfactorily complete as assigned.
Design and perform both unit level and system-level testing and validation
Physical build, implementation, and installation of automation equipment, systems, integration of peripheral equipment.
Develop and maintain clear, accurate documentation of automation equipment/process
Develop network of vendors and solution providers to partner with in projects as well as educating the team in up-and-coming technologies and applications
